                甲状腺与脂肪组织间相互作用研究进展



                朱 浩,王晓东      *

                南京医科大学第一附属医院内分泌科,江苏 南京 210029



               [摘   要] 肥胖由能量摄入过多及消耗减少所致,当摄入的能量超过脂肪组织的承受极限时,脂肪组织出现功能失调并引发
                一系列代谢相关改变。甲状腺是调控机体能量代谢的核心器官,对作为主要储能器官的脂肪组织具有重要的调节作用,可通
                过直接与间接作用调节脂肪组织的糖脂代谢、线粒体功能及表型转化等,对肥胖及代谢综合征的发生发展有着不可或缺的影
                响。过去,人们对甲状腺与脂肪的研究多停留在甲状腺对脂肪组织的单方面影响,新近研究发现脂肪组织亦可通过脂毒性、分
                泌脂肪因子及促炎因子等途径,导致甲状腺结节、甲状腺功能异常等甲状腺疾病的发生。本文将综述甲状腺与脂肪组织的相
                互作用及其在肥胖与甲状腺相关疾病发生发展中的作用。
               [关键词] 甲状腺;脂肪;肥胖;代谢综合征;甲状腺疾病

                Research progress on the interaction between thyroid and adipose tissue

                ZHU Hao,WANG Xiaodong  *
                Department of Endocrinology,the First Affiliated Hospital of Nanjing Medical University,Nanjing 210029,China



               [Abstract] Obesity is caused by excessive energy intake and reduced consumption,when the energy intake exceeds the containing
                capacity of adipose tissue(AT),AT undergoes functional disorders and triggers a series of metabolic related changes. Thyroid gland,
                being the key organ regulating the energy metabolism of the body,it exerts an profound influence on the adipose tissue,the main energy
                storage organ. It can regulate the glucose and lipid metabolism,mitochondrial function and phenotype change of adipose tissue through
                direct and indirect effects,and has an indispensable impact on the occurrence and development of obesity and metabolic syndrome. In
                the past,researches on thyroid and fat mostly focused on the unilateral effect of thyroid on adipose tissue,while it’s been recently
                pointed out that adipose tissue can also affect thyroid function through lipotoxicity,secretion of adipokine and proinflammatory factors,
                leading to thyroid diseases such as thyroid nodules,thyroid dysfunction. This article describes the interaction between thyroid and
                adipose tissue and its role in the occurrence and development of obesity related diseases and thyroid related diseases.
               [Key words] thyroid gland;adipose;obesity;metabolic syndrome;thyroid disease
